Son conocidos por su alta velocidad, baja fricci\u00f3n y capacidad para soportar cargas radiales y axiales.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-ba9aca17\"><h3 class=\"uagb-heading-text\"><strong>Rodamientos de rodillos<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-5971df77\"><p class=\"uagb-heading-text\">Los rodamientos de rodillos, por su parte, emplean elementos rodantes cil\u00edndricos o c\u00f3nicos. Por lo general, son m\u00e1s adecuados para soportar cargas m\u00e1s pesadas y suelen utilizarse en aplicaciones con elevadas cargas radiales, como en maquinaria industrial y veh\u00edculos.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-fdccaf07\"><h3 class=\"uagb-heading-text\"><strong>Rodamientos de manguito<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-2f4380be\"><p class=\"uagb-heading-text\">Los casquillos de fricci\u00f3n, tambi\u00e9n conocidos como cojinetes lisos, no tienen elementos rodantes. En su lugar, se basan en un movimiento de deslizamiento entre la superficie del cojinete y el eje. Estos cojinetes suelen ser m\u00e1s rentables y pueden soportar cargas moderadas, por lo que son una opci\u00f3n popular para aplicaciones menos exigentes.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-36c638ad\"><h2 class=\"uagb-heading-text\">Aplicaciones de los rodamientos con brida<\/h2><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-1cee298d\"><h3 class=\"uagb-heading-text\"><strong>Industria del autom\u00f3vil<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-37046a4a\"><p class=\"uagb-heading-text\">Los rodamientos con brida se utilizan ampliamente en la industria de la automoci\u00f3n, soportando componentes como ruedas, alternadores y bombas de agua, garantizando un funcionamiento suave y fiable.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-0a995cf0\"><h3 class=\"uagb-heading-text\"><strong>Maquinaria industrial<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-2f4848e1\"><p class=\"uagb-heading-text\">En entornos industriales, los rodamientos con brida son fundamentales para el funcionamiento de equipos como cintas transportadoras, ventiladores y cajas de engranajes, donde ayudan a mantener una transmisi\u00f3n de potencia eficaz y a reducir los tiempos de inactividad.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-cf289084\"><h3 class=\"uagb-heading-text\"><strong>Maquinaria agr\u00edcola<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-f67404ce\"><p class=\"uagb-heading-text\">Los rodamientos con brida tambi\u00e9n son esenciales en maquinaria agr\u00edcola, como cosechadoras y sistemas de riego, donde deben soportar duras condiciones ambientales y cargas pesadas.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-6ac0da18\"><h3 class=\"uagb-heading-text\"><strong>Electrodom\u00e9sticos<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-f0c0b6ab\"><p class=\"uagb-heading-text\">Incluso en electrodom\u00e9sticos como lavadoras y lavavajillas, los rodamientos con brida desempe\u00f1an un papel vital para garantizar un funcionamiento suave, silencioso y duradero.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-7c47d4dc\"><h2 class=\"uagb-heading-text\">Ventajas de los rodamientos con brida<\/h2><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-60e5f183\"><h3 class=\"uagb-heading-text\"><strong>Fricci\u00f3n reducida<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-63c15d0a\"><p class=\"uagb-heading-text\">Los rodamientos con brida est\u00e1n dise\u00f1ados para minimizar la fricci\u00f3n, lo que aumenta la eficiencia energ\u00e9tica y reduce el desgaste de los componentes mec\u00e1nicos que soportan.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-049d466c\"><h3 class=\"uagb-heading-text\"><strong>Soporte de cargas pesadas<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-c7ba12af\"><p class=\"uagb-heading-text\">El dise\u00f1o embridado de estos rodamientos les permite manejar y distribuir eficazmente cargas radiales y axiales pesadas, lo que los hace adecuados para aplicaciones exigentes.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-15fb7f06\"><h3 class=\"uagb-heading-text\"><strong>Rotaci\u00f3n suave<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-4324b4a7\"><p class=\"uagb-heading-text\">El movimiento de rodadura o deslizamiento de los cojinetes de brida garantiza un movimiento de rotaci\u00f3n suave y uniforme, lo que mejora el rendimiento y la fiabilidad general de la maquinaria.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-cbad21b6\"><h3 class=\"uagb-heading-text\"><strong>Versatilidad<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-a37d0c37\"><p class=\"uagb-heading-text\">Los rodamientos con brida est\u00e1n disponibles en una amplia gama de tama\u00f1os, materiales y dise\u00f1os, lo que permite integrarlos f\u00e1cilmente en diversos sistemas y aplicaciones mec\u00e1nicas.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-c72bbce6\"><h3 class=\"uagb-heading-text\"><strong>Preparaci\u00f3n<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-c28a3b29\"><p class=\"uagb-heading-text\">Limpie a fondo y prepare la superficie de montaje para garantizar la alineaci\u00f3n y el ajuste correctos del cojinete con brida. Mida cuidadosamente las dimensiones del eje y del alojamiento para seleccionar el tama\u00f1o de rodamiento adecuado.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-f1a8e1b6\"><h3 class=\"uagb-heading-text\"><strong>Montaje<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-bcbb06fe\"><p class=\"uagb-heading-text\">Coloque con cuidado el cojinete de brida en el eje y f\u00edjelo en su sitio utilizando los elementos de fijaci\u00f3n adecuados. Aseg\u00farese de que el cojinete est\u00e1 correctamente alineado y centrado para evitar un desgaste prematuro o fallos.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-f41732d7\"><h3 class=\"uagb-heading-text\"><strong>Lubricaci\u00f3n<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-50d0ce90\"><p class=\"uagb-heading-text\">Aplique al rodamiento el lubricante recomendado seg\u00fan las especificaciones del fabricante. Una lubricaci\u00f3n adecuada es crucial para minimizar la fricci\u00f3n, reducir la acumulaci\u00f3n de calor y prolongar la vida \u00fatil del rodamiento.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-7c47d4dc\"><h2 class=\"uagb-heading-text\">Mantenimiento de los cojinetes de brida<\/h2><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-e48e37f7\"><h3 class=\"uagb-heading-text\"><strong>Inspecci\u00f3n<\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-851ec9d9\"><p class=\"uagb-heading-text\">Inspeccione regularmente el cojinete de la brida para detectar cualquier signo de desgaste, da\u00f1o o contaminaci\u00f3n. Busque indicios de vibraci\u00f3n excesiva, ruido o cambios de temperatura que puedan indicar la necesidad de mantenimiento.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-3a50a70d\"><h3 class=\"uagb-heading-text\"><strong><strong>Lubricaci\u00f3n<\/strong><\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-7e0e819e\"><p class=\"uagb-heading-text\">Aseg\u00farese de que el rodamiento est\u00e1 correctamente lubricado seg\u00fan las recomendaciones del fabricante. Esto puede implicar la reaplicaci\u00f3n peri\u00f3dica de grasa o aceite para mantener los niveles de lubricaci\u00f3n necesarios.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-e6db73eb\"><h3 class=\"uagb-heading-text\"><strong><strong>Sustituci\u00f3n<\/strong><\/strong><\/h3><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-7aa84572\"><p class=\"uagb-heading-text\">Si el cojinete muestra signos de desgaste o da\u00f1os importantes, debe sustituirse para evitar un mayor deterioro del sistema mec\u00e1nico y posibles fallos.<\/p><\/div>\n\n\n\n<div class=\"wp-block-uagb-advanced-heading uagb-block-9345d3b0\"><p class=\"uagb-heading-text\">Esperamos que este art\u00edculo le resulte \u00fatil.
